Output 6591cf0528c94bcfdd80ad3a73ed40fa704530827cd83d16fa8a1160d6f6b0ee:0

value
395042219
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90c5b3eb845924a5171bc2c7d333281b74755973 OP_EQUAL
address
3EtW4oKyyERSm9cYq7QvcfyidD45UnqYsa
transaction
6591cf0528c94bcfdd80ad3a73ed40fa704530827cd83d16fa8a1160d6f6b0ee
spent
true